WebApr 21, 2024 · Dividing a Quantity in a given Ratio; Dividing a Quantity in Three Given Ratios – Definition. Dividing a quantity into three given ratios is stated as taking a common multiple that is k and then finding each part in terms of k. We have to divide a number into three parts having a ratio of 1:3:4 then, let the common multiple be k. WebAug 18, 2024 · Step 2: Divide both numbers by the HCF. Once you have worked out the HCF, you need to divide both numbers by it. If the original ratio that you were trying to simplify was 12:15, you would divide both numbers by 3 to create a new simplified ratio. 12 divided by 3 = 4. 15 divided by 3 = 5. Divide that sum into the total number of visitors: 176 ÷ 16 = 11. Multiply that quotient by the ratio number representing the non-members (11): (11)(11) = 121 non-members.
